> [Guchun]We have one amdgpu_umc member in adev structure, so is it
> reasonable to move umc_ras_if from gmc to this umc specific structure?

[Tao] In fact, the refinement is not finished, I also consider moving the call back of ecc_irq to common file. I'll continue to refine ras code (including your suggestion) in future's new patch.
